
Expected Survival Curve Object
survexp.object.RdThis class of objects is returned by the survexp class of functions
to represent a fitted survival curve.
Objects of this class have methods for summary, and inherit
the print, plot, points and lines
methods from survfit.
Structure
The following components must be included in a legitimate
survexp
object.
survthe estimate of survival at time t+0. This may be a vector or a matrix.
n.riskthe number of subjects who contribute at this time.
timethe time points at which the curve has a step.
std.errthe standard error of the cumulative hazard or -log(survival).
strataif there are multiple curves, this component gives the number of elements of the
timeetc. vectors corresponding to the first curve, the second curve, and so on. The names of the elements are labels for the curves.methodthe estimation method used. One of "Ederer", "Hakulinen", or "conditional".
na.actionthe returned value from the na.action function, if any. It will be used in the printout of the curve, e.g., the number of observations deleted due to missing values.
callan image of the call that produced the object.
Subscripts
Survexp objects that contain multiple survival curves can be subscripted. This is most often used to plot a subset of the curves.
Details
In expected survival each subject from the data set is matched to a
hypothetical person from the parent population, matched on the
characteristics of the parent population.
The number at risk printed here is the number of those hypothetical
subject who are still part of the calculation.
In particular, for the Ederer method all hypotheticals are retained for
all time, so n.risk will be a constant.
